Flaws to Note
Manufactured letter cards are inherently thick, making them vulnerable to corner dings and edge chipping. The blue letter material often shows 'fraying' at the edges, and silver ink on fabric can occasionally bleed or fade over time.

Selling Tips
Do not grade; the cost of grading will likely exceed the market value of the card. List with 'Padres RC Auto' and 'Signed Letter' in the title. Use a thick 100pt+ top loader for shipping to ensure it is not crushed during transit.
